GARDEN HANGING APPARATUS WITH REMOVABLE INSERT
The garden hanging apparatus comprises a bracket adapted to receive an insert. The bracket comprises an extending member, a vertical member, and a brace member. The extending member and vertical member are joined together. The brace member spans between and is joined to the extending member and vertical member. The extending member, vertical member, and brace member define an interior bracket space. The insert comprises an exterior configuration generally conforming to the interior configuration defined by the extending member, vertical member and brace member. The insert may be removeably coupled to the bracket within the bracket space such that the insert nests within the bracket space.
SYSTEM FOR SECURING A SIGN TO A SUPPORT SURFACE
There is provided a system for securing a sign to a support surface. The system comprises a magnetically releasable lock adapted to automatically lock mutually displaceable surface portions together. The system ensures locking of the two mutually displaceable portions without the visible information-carrying part being disfigured. Unauthorized persons cannot remove the information-carrying part without having knowledge about the location of the magnetically releasable lock.
SIGNAGE CLIP SYSTEM
A display system includes: a first upright oriented vertically; a second upright oriented vertically and offset horizontally from the first upright by a frame separation distance, the first upright and the second upright defining a display opening therebetween; a first clip bracket secured to the first upright with a first clip fastener; and a second clip bracket secured to the second upright with a second clip fastener, each of the first clip bracket and the second clip bracket including a base portion and a clip portion, the base portion and the clip portion defining an insertion slot, a main entrance of the insertion slot of each of the first clip bracket and the second clip bracket facing forward, the clip portion configured to hold a display panel inside the insertion slot, the clip portion configured to hold an edge of the display panel against the base portion.

DISPLAY SIGN
A display sign, comprising: a main body (3); a display section (5); and a movable body (7), which is movable in relation to the main body and configured to provide for locking and release of the display section so as to allow for removal and/or replacement of at least part of the display section.
Local light-emitting road sign board apparatus
A local light-emitting road sign board apparatus is disclosed. Local light-emitting panels, displaying road guides in the form of a character, numeral, symbol, or figure, are independently inserted and installed in openings for road sign units that are provided in a main substrate. A sub substrate and a retroreflective sheet are laminated and bonded on each local light-emitting panel so as to form a road sign unit. A retroreflective sheet is also bonded on the main substrate so as to form the background of a road sign unit. When one of road sign units fails, it is possible to simply separate, repair or replace, and reinstall only the failed road sign unit while leaving the others intact.

Placard fastener
A placard system for use in the transportation industry. The placard system includes a holder including a cavity and a placard fastener mounting hole. The cavity is configured to receive a placard. The placard fastener mounting hole is spaced from an opening of the cavity and defining an axis of rotation. The placard system further includes a placard fastener engaged with the holder and swingable about the axis of rotation between a closed position in which the placard fastener blocks a portion of the opening of the cavity and an open position in which the placard fastener is spaced from the opening of the cavity. The placard fastener includes a planar base portion including a mounting hole, an engagement portion configured to engage the holder or the placard, and an actuation portion.
